The profile looks like typical RO water in which the RO feed water is from an ion-exchange (salt) water softener. The sodium and chloride content is higher than the other ions, but that is fairly typical since the monovalent ions like sodium and chloride are not rejected as well as the divalent ions such as calcium and magnesium. The fact that the calcium and magnesium concentrations are so low are a give away that the water was softened prior to running through the RO unit.
Its a great water to start with. Be sure to have a way to add alkalinity for darker brews. Pickling lime is working well.

Testing your water every month for a year is not worth it. If there is variability, its probably due to rainfall (or the lack of it). So the year you do this testing may or may not be representative.
A better solution would be to have a single sample tested and then get both calcium and alkalinity test kits that are intended for aquarium use to check these important variables. You would then test your water just before brewing to assess if the calcium and alkalinity concentrations vary from the original lab test result. The other ions from the lab test can be assumed to be the same since they don’t affect the mashing performance.
